域名服务器不适用什么协议

不及物动词 其他 21

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    域名服务器(DNS服务器)不适用TCP协议。

    域名服务器是用于将域名转换为IP地址的关键组件。当用户在浏览器中输入一个域名时,计算机需要将该域名转换为相应的IP地址,以便能够建立网页连接。

    域名转换过程中采用的是DNS协议。DNS协议使用了两种不同的传输协议:UDP(用户数据报协议)和TCP(传输控制协议)。

    UDP协议是一种无连接的传输协议,它在传输数据时不需要建立和维护连接。由于域名解析操作通常需要在网络上进行快速查询,UDP协议被用于对DNS查询进行快速传输。

    然而,有些情况下DNS查询可能会返回一个较大的响应,超过了UDP报文的大小限制。在这种情况下,DNS服务器将使用TCP协议来传输数据。TCP协议在传输过程中提供了拆分和重组数据的功能,以确保数据传输的完整性和准确性。

    因此,尽管大多数的DNS查询都使用UDP协议进行快速传输,但在某些情况下,DNS服务器需要使用TCP协议进行较大响应的传输。因此,域名服务器不仅适用UDP协议,也适用TCP协议。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    域名服务器适用域名系统(DNS)协议来提供域名和IP地址之间的转换和映射服务。因此,域名服务器不适用其他协议。

    以下是域名服务器不适用的协议:

    1. 传输控制协议(TCP):域名服务器不使用TCP协议,因为TCP是一种面向连接的协议,适用于可靠的数据传输。域名服务器使用的是用户数据报协议(UDP),这是一种无连接的协议,适用于快速传输数据。

    2. 网际控制报文协议(ICMP):ICMP是一种用于网络错误报告和诊断的协议,不是用于域名和IP地址之间的转换。

    3. 简单网络管理协议(SNMP):SNMP是用于网络管理的协议,用于监视和控制网络设备。域名服务器不是网络设备,不使用SNMP协议。

    4. 传输层安全(TLS)协议:虽然TLS协议可以用于加密和保护数据传输,但域名服务器通常在DNS查询中不使用TLS协议。DNS over TLS(DoT)和DNS over HTTPS(DoH)是DNS查询的安全传输方法,但它们是在应用层上实现的,而不是在域名服务器层级。

    5. 文件传输协议(FTP):FTP是一种用于文件传输的协议,不适用于域名和IP地址之间的转换。

    总而言之,域名服务器适用域名系统(DNS)协议来实现域名和IP地址之间的转换和映射服务,不适用其他协议。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    域名服务器(DNS服务器)使用的是域名系统协议(DNS协议),而不是其他协议。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部